What would be a reason that the same type of 2013 car would have a big difference in price?

Our answer:

Hi Linda,

Too many reasons to list but the most obvious ones might be that one car has higher mileage, or doesn't have a complete history, or one comes with a decent warranty and the other doesn't or just that a particular dealer has a car they want to get rid off so they're selling it at a knock-down price. You're right to be wary though - there are no free lunches out there and if a price looks to good to be true, it should sound an alarm for you.
